WebApr 14, 2024 · Here are the twelve consequential Income Tax changes to watch out for: 1. New Default Income Tax Regime Set. Starting 1 April 2024, the new income tax regime will be considered as the default tax regime. However, taxpayers will have the option to choose the old regime. If you are a salaried taxpayer, TDS will be deducted based on tax rates ... WebAug 31, 2012 · Under the Income Tax Act, you are considered as a resident of India if you have been in India for 182 days or more during the financial year (April to March) or you have been in India for 60 days in the financial year and 365 days or more in the last 4 years. In lieu of the tax computed using the above rates, the individual AMT may be imposed under a two-tier rate structure of 26% and 28%. For tax year 2024, the 28% tax rate applies to taxpayers with taxable incomes above USD 199,900 (USD 99,950 for married individuals filing separately). For tax year 2024, the 28% … See more For individuals, the top income tax rate for 2024 is 37%, except for long-term capital gains and qualified dividends (discussed below). P.L. 115-97 reduced both the … See more For tax years beginning after 31 December 2012, a 3.8% 'unearned income Medicare contribution' tax applies on the lesser of (i) the taxpayer's net investment … See more Most states, and a number of municipal authorities, impose income taxes on individuals working or residing within their jurisdictions. WebIn the United States, federal income tax is collected by the Internal Revenue Service (IRS), a branch of the United States Treasury. You must pay federal income tax regardless of where you live in the United States. As well, most states also have an additional state income tax. WebAnswer (1 of 2): The same as everyone else. There is no differentiation between citizen and non- citizen rates. You will pay State, local, and FICA (Social Security and Medicare) in addition to Federal taxes.
